Slant Rhymes
by Alex Webb & Rebecca Norris Webb
Photographs: Alex Webb, Rebecca Norris Webb
Text: Alex Webb, Rebecca Norris Webb
Publisher: La Fabrica
104 pages
Year: 2017
ISBN: 978-8416248865
Comments: Hardback, 1st edition, 26,4 x 20 cm. Language: English
Slant Rhymes is a conversation between two world renowned photographers, Magnum photographer Alex Webb and poet and photographer Rebecca Norris Webb. Selected from photographs taken during the Webbs’ nearly 30-year friendship and later marriage and creative partnership, this group of 80 photographs are paired—one of Alex’s, one of Rebecca’s—to create a series of visual rhymes that talk to one another—often at a “slant” and in intriguing and revealing ways.
“Sometimes we find our photographic slant rhymes share a similar palette or tone or geometry. Other times, our paired photographs strike a similar note—often a penchant for surreal or surprising or enigmatic moments—although often in two different keys.”
—Alex Webb
Made in some fifteen countries, these photographs—many of which have never before been published—are interwoven with short text pieces written by the Webbs while they were working together and apart. Taken together, the work forms a kind of unfinished love poem, told at a slant.
